On 02/29/2016 09:46 AM, zhanghailiang wrote:
> With this property, users can control if this filter is 'on'
> or 'off'. The default behavior for filter is 'on'.
>
> For some types of filters, they may need to react to status changing,
> So here, we introduced status changing callback/notifier for filter class.
>
> We will skip the disabled ('off') filter when delivering packets in net layer.
>
> Signed-off-by: zhanghailiang <address@hidden>
> Cc: Jason Wang <address@hidden>
> Cc: Yang Hongyang <address@hidden>
> ---
> v2:
> - Split the processing of buffer-filter into a new patch (Jason)
> - Use 'status' instead of 'enabled' to store the filter state (Jason)
> - Rename FilterDisable() callback to FilterStatusChanged(Jason)
> ---

Thanks, looks good, just few nits.
